Output 71e2896b4e3d94e33d0cb2a24a66630a1ad286fc0da388190c3c7b09a504f55a:1

value
3354064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5d3534ee628f621a9dfb5e88a36e5b339e0fb2 OP_EQUAL
address
38vextikx6Xhgm7Df3phSix2Ad2JcUtZWh
transaction
71e2896b4e3d94e33d0cb2a24a66630a1ad286fc0da388190c3c7b09a504f55a
spent
true